Squeak in rear of truck

All,

Hello haven't posted here in a while. I wanted to pass this along. I took my 2005 F-150 truck to the dealers last week for a squeak in the rear. I personally swore it was coming from the rear drivers side wheel. Sounded like a brake squeak. My dealership called and said "you won't believe this". The squeak was coming from the plastic tailgate guard on the top of the tailgate. They showed me where the paint was wearing from the plastic rubbing. They replaced the plastic tail gate protector and put a double sided tape on to prevent the rubbing. Problem solved! When doing a search on this issue it looks like some others are experiencing a squeak in the rear of the truck. So if you get a squeak in the rear check the tail gate protector.

This has been covered before but the tailgate hinges also will squeek over bumps mine required some grease. Just anouther place to check if yours is making noise.
